Editorial Notes

A strong Stucco Worker resume in manufacturing showcases tangible project contributions and specialized technical abilities. Hiring managers prioritize experience with diverse application techniques, such as traditional three-coat systems, EIFS, and synthetic stucco, alongside meticulous substrate preparation and mixing accuracy. Achievements should detail efficiency gains, like meeting tight deadlines on commercial projects or reducing material waste by optimizing mixing ratios. Key certifications like OSHA 10 or 30 and EIFS accreditation are critical, alongside familiarity with building codes and specific material properties, including curing times and PSI ratings.

This example CV excels by clearly segmenting the candidate's expertise. Quantified achievements, such as "completed 20+ large-scale commercial facades within budget," immediately highlight impact. Skills are strategically grouped into categories like "Application Techniques," "Equipment Proficiency," and "Safety Compliance," making it easy for recruiters to identify relevant proficiencies. The resume effectively highlights essential certifications and tools, prominently featuring OSHA 10 and EIFS certifications, alongside specific equipment knowledge like mixer operation and scaffolding setup, which are vital for this role.

Frequently Asked Questions

For a mid-level Stucco Worker with 3-7 years of experience, a chronological resume format is usually most effective. Start with your contact information, followed by a concise professional summary that highlights your key skills and years in the trade. Detail your work experience with a strong emphasis on projects, responsibilities, and achievements, then list your technical skills and any relevant certifications. This structure clearly demonstrates your career progression and hands-on expertise.
